Our verdict is Pathogenic. Variant got 13 ACMG points: 13P and 0B. PS1PM2PM5PP3_StrongPP5
The NM_000431.4(MVK):āc.987C>Gā(p.Ser329Arg) variant causes a missense change.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.00000205 in 1,461,870 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a pathogenic out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Conflicting classifications of pathogenicity (no stars). Another nucleotide change resulting in same amino acid change has been previously reported as Pathogenicin Lovd.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. S329N) has been classified as Likely pathogenic.

Hyperimmunoglobulin D with periodic fever;C1867981:Porokeratosis 3, disseminated superficial actinic type;C1959626:Mevalonic aciduria Pathogenic:1
Pathogenic, cri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| Labcorp Genetics (formerly Invitae), Labcorp | Jun 27, 2022 | For these reasons, this variant has been classified as Pathogenic. This variant disrupts the p.Ser329 amino acid residue in MVK. Other variant(s) that disrupt this residue have been observed in individuals with MVK-related conditions (PMID: 16707534), which suggests that this may be a clinically significant amino acid residue. Advanced modeling of protein sequence and biophysical properties (such as structural, functional, and spatial information, amino acid conservation, physicochemical variation, residue mobility, and thermodynamic stability) performed at Invitae indicates that this missense variant is expected to disrupt MVK protein function.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 848443). This missense change has been observed in individual(s) with clinical features of mevalonate kinase deficiency (PMID: 13130485, 27213830; Invitae). In at least one individual the data is consistent with being in trans (on the opposite chromosome) from a pathogenic variant. This variant is present in population databases (no rsID available, gnomAD 0.0009%). This sequence change replaces serine, which is neutral and polar, with arginine, which is basic and polar, at codon 329 of the MVK protein (p.Ser329Arg). - |
not provided Uncertain:1
Uncertain significance, criteria provided, single submitter | clinical testing | GeneDx | Jul 18, 2023 | Observed with a pathogenic variant in an individual with mevalonate kinase deficiency, but it is not known whether the variants occurred on the same (in cis) or on different (in trans) chromosomes (Ter Haar NM et al., 2016); In silico analysis supports that this missense variant has a deleterious effect on protein structure/function; Not observed at significant frequency in large population cohorts (gnomAD); This variant is associated with the following publications: (PMID: 13130485, 27213830) - |
